Background technology
Electric car, i.e. electric drive vehicle, also known as electricity are driven.Electric car is divided into alternating current electric vehicle and DC electric car.Generally The electric car said is using battery as energy source, by parts such as controller, motors, converts electrical energy into mechanical energy motion, Change the vehicle of speed with control electric current size.
In actual use, electric car more or less can all have the problem of many, and particularly battery easily goes wrong. In the prior art, when electric car maintenance department is checked battery, usually detected using battery tester, then will After underproof battery storage, uniformly return factory and repaired or changed, still, in the prior art, battery tester is present Following deficiency:
1st, existing battery tester, there is multigroup charge and discharge electrical interface on detector, and corresponding each group of charge and discharge electrical interface all can One small display screen and a Current Voltage adjusting knob are set, it is necessary to which operating personnel are manually to detector during to battery detecting Corresponding adjusting knob be adjusted, adjust the electric current and voltage of its discharge and recharge, not only efficiency is low, and sometimes adjust quality not It is good;
2nd, after detection is completed, operating personnel are compareed after reading detection numerical value, it is necessary to manually hold the table of comparisons, are had When verification it is inaccurate, qualified battery can be retracted producer, the detection to producer impacts;
3rd, there is different magnitudes of voltage, it is necessary to the judgement of magnitude of voltage manually first be carried out, then in the electricity to discharge and recharge in battery Pressure, current value are adjusted manually, and efficiency is very slow, and operating personnel can also get wrong;
4th, some people can change to battery, will not be that the battery of electric car genuine or the battery of other producers are used for Pretend to be, operating personnel are difficult to judge;
5th, battery is returned to after producer, and producer also needs to be detected, so very inconvenient.

In the present embodiment, each Battery pack that can be detected by storage batteries discharge and recharge testing agency in storage module fills Discharge data, meanwhile, what the battery that all kinds battery can be also stored in storage module dispatched from the factory information and battery replaces Cargo Inspection Decision method is surveyed, then storage information and detection information are compared using control module, judged, then passes through data Display touch modules are shown, while information is fed back in server by data transmission module, can either so be reduced The labor intensity of operating personnel, improve battery detection efficiency and meanwhile also place there is the problem of mistake moves back battery.
In the present embodiment, when in use, first each group battery to be detected is attached with charge and discharge electrical interface respectively, connected After completion, the 2 D code information on battery is scanned one by one using scanner, by the feedback of the information of dispatching from the factory of battery in storage In storing module, these information are controlled by control module, then by showing that touch modules are shown, touch-control is clicked on by operating personnel One-key start switch above display screen, then have the work of control module control battery charging and discharging testing agency, and control its charge and discharge Electric current, voltage and the time of electricity.In this process, battery charging and discharging testing agency always believes the electric current of discharge and recharge, voltage Breath is transmitted to storage module, and after discharge and recharge is completed, control module can be carried out the raw information of battery and detection information Compare, comparison information then is detected into decision method by the goods return and replacement of battery carries out analysis judgement, and will judge that information passes through Touch display module is shown, while will judge information transfer in server by data transmission module, such producer and detection After personnel can see that data, battery retract producer, producer only needs sampling, is re-started without each battery Detection judges, both saves the time, also improves efficiency, and can save energy consumption.
In the present embodiment, storage module can store the battery of all kinds battery and dispatch from the factory the goods return and replacement of information and battery Decision method is detected, various information that also can be in storage batteries detection process, wherein, battery dispatches from the factory the replacing of information and battery Cargo Inspection is surveyed decision method and can stored in the server, after scanner scanning battery, is transmitted and taken by data transmission module It is engaged in device, is judged by server also feasible.Storage module can be the storage that data are carried out after suspension, for example data Transport module can not normal work room, that is, when data can not upload onto the server, can be stored, its storing mode and Decision procedure variation is very convenient quick.
Referring to a hanger 13 shown in Fig. 1,2, is additionally provided with the side wall of the housing 1, the scanner 6 can be positioned over On the hanger 13.The outside of the hanger 13 is provided with a T-shaped groove 14, and the scanner 6 can be mounted on the T-shaped groove In 14.Wherein, scanner is attached by then passing through USB data line, scanner when not in use, if left about, easily It is damaged, therefore hanger is set, is so easy to the storage of scanner, ensures the service life of scanner.
Wherein, a temperature sensor 15 is additionally provided with the side wall of the housing 1, the temperature sensor shows with the touch-control Display screen is connected.Because battery is at a temperature of varying environment, the time of its discharge and recharge and power also can difference, therefore, if Temperature sensor is put, is so easy to judge battery.
